The Complex Operative Unit of Obstetrics and Gynecology, located on the 4th floor of the monumental Casa Sollievo della Sofferenza facility, provides inpatient care and support for pregnant women. It also specializes in the diagnosis and treatment of benign and oncological gynecological pathologies, utilizing the most advanced techniques currently available.
Clinical activities are delivered through both standard inpatient services and Day Surgery/Day Service programs, with highly specialized areas addressing the distinct needs of each subspecialty.
The Complex Operative Unit accompanies women throughout pregnancy, providing comprehensive support during childbirth, and performs a full range of gynecological surgeries using cutting-edge techniques and state-of-the-art equipment.
The unit operates two surgical theaters daily, from Monday to Friday, performing approximately 2,000 surgical procedures each year.
Specifically, the COU focuses on:
- Childbirth support;
- Prenatal diagnostics;
- Ultrasound diagnostics for gynecological pathologies;
- Delivery room management;
- Benign gynecological pathologies;
- Oncological gynecological pathologies;
- Endometriosis;
- Urogynecology;
- Cervical and vaginal pathologies;
- Female endocrinology.
What to bring to the hospital for delivery:
- Disposable incontinence briefs (e.g., Tena Pants)
- Socks
- Lip balm
- Hand fan
- Sponge hair ties
- One small bottle of water
For Postpartum Stay
- Disposable underwear
- Paper cups
- Toilet seat covers
- Disposable paper towels
Items that are unnecessary:
- Nursing bras
- Postpartum abdominal binder
- Toilet paper
- Drinking water
- Cutlery
Required Items:
- Blanket (1)
- Onesies or outfits (3)
- Undershirts or bodysuits (3)
- Lightweight sweaters (3)
- Hat (1)
Note: Adjust according to the season.
Optional items that may be helpful:
- Traditional good-luck shirt (1)
- Socks
- Bibs
- Baby bottles
- Pacifiers
- Pacifier holder
Items that are unnecessary:
- Crib sheets, blankets, and bumpers
- Diapers
The numbers in parentheses represent the suggested minimum quantities and are purely indicative.
